Web10. máj 2024 · The rule for reflecting over the Y axis is to negate the value of the x-coordinate of each point, but leave the -value the same. For example , when point P with … WebIn general, the reflection of the point (p, q) in the line ay + bx + c = 0 is (p(a2 − b2) − 2b(aq + c) a2 + b2, q(b2 − a2) − 2a(bp + c) a2 + b2) Proof here (no complex numbers needed!). So in this case, your point is (p, q) = (3, − 3) …

WebThe locations of lunar retroreflectors left by Apollo (A) and Luna (L) missions. Retroreflectors are devices which reflect light back to its source. Five were left at five sites on the Moon by three crews of the Apollo program and two remote landers of the Lunokhod program. [1] Lunar reflectors have enabled precise measurement of the Earth ... Age 14 to 16. Challenge Level. The centre of the larger circle is at the midpoint of one side of an equilateral triangle and the circle touches the other two sides of the triangle. A smaller circle touches the larger circle and two sides of the triangle.
